#ba9248 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ba9248 is composed of 72.9% red, 57.3%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.5%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 38.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#ba9248 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#752500.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#ba9248 color description : Moderate orange.
#ba9248 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ba9248 has RGB values of R:186, G:146,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.61,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12227144.

Shades and Tints of #ba9248
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#faf8f3 is the lightest one.
